    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

    \n

    • Load and unload shipments and deliveries of coils, strut, pallets, etc.

    \n

    • Weigh, mark, and store coils properly.

    \n

    • Stage raw materials using a forklift to the mill and welding machines.

    \n

    • Verify delivery bills and verify product received.

    \n

    • Ensure labels and paperwork are accurate for incoming and outgoing loads.

    \n

    • Confirm accuracy and quality of all loads being shipped or received.

    \n

    • Pick and pack items, ensuring products are safe and undamaged.

    \n

    • Perform quality checks and audits. These checks and audits must be conducted prior to

    \n

    product being shipped to customers.

    \n

    • Prepare shipping documentation, by weight, piece count, and freight classification of all

    \n

    products. Perform quality checks and audits. These checks and audits must be

    \n

    conducted prior to product being shipped to customers.

    \n

    • Prepare & stage shipments as needed (re-bundling, plastic wrap, labeling, etc.).

    \n

    • Recognize and address compliance issues such as overages, shortages, damaged

    \n

    products, packaging issues and incorrect parts.

    \n

    • Identify and count various products (i.e., strut, hardware, threaded rods, etc.) for

    \n

    accuracy purposes.

    \n

    • Maintain cleanliness of area according to 5S principles to provide a safe and effective

    \n

    working space.

    \n

    • This is a full-time position. Associate must be able to work overtime as needed and must

    \n

    also be able to occasionally work on the weekends as necessary. This role typically works

    \n

    Monday – Friday.

    \n

    • Support and provide input for continuous improvement activities.

    \n

    • Support with on-the-job training for other inventory control associates.

    \n

    • Support in all areas as needed and requested by supervisor or another member of the

    \n

    management team.
